TiDB支持对表进行动态分区吗,比如按时间进行自动分区而不需要人为指定,查看文档只能手动指定分区:https://docs.pingcap.com/zh/tidb/stable/partitioned-table/
不支持
1 个赞
不支持,只能使用语法糖,省略创建的过程
CREATE TABLE employees (
id INT UNSIGNED NOT NULL,
fname VARCHAR(30),
lname VARCHAR(30),
hired DATE NOT NULL DEFAULT ‘1970-01-01’,
separated DATE DEFAULT ‘9999-12-31’,
job_code INT,
store_id INT NOT NULL
) PARTITION BY RANGE (id)
INTERVAL (1000) FIRST PARTITION LESS THAN (1000) LAST PARTITION LESS THAN (10000) MAXVALUE PARTITION;
试试HASH 分区看可以满足你的要求不,分区数给大一点
不支持,写个脚本自动创建分区吧!
不支持的。这个是用于什么业务场景呢?
动态横向扩展也用不上吧?